Check NowNEW DELHI: The Telangana State Council for Higher Education has announced the Telangana Integrated Common Entrance Test (TS ICET) counselling dates 2024 for admission to MBA and MCA programmes offered at participating institutions for the academic year 2024-25. As per the schedule, the registration for the first round of counselling will begin from September 1. Candidates who qualified the TS ICET 2024 exam will be able to apply for TS ICET counselling 2024 on the official website, tgicet.nic.in.

As per the eligibility criteria, candidates who qualified TS ICET 2024 and secured 50% (for OC) and 45% (for others) in aggregate marks in degree or its equivalent examination can apply. The counselling process will comprise registration, payment of fee, slot booking, certificate verification and option exercise.
TS ICET 2024 counselling dates
There will be two rounds of counselling - first phase and final phase – followed by spot admissions for the vacant seats.
